These Scammers are getting worse !
 
Has anyone had any stupid calls claiming to be from the internet provider threatening to cut them off due to "illegal activity " or "not paying bills" or something?? , They try to get your information and try to redirect you to the scammer's computer.

We just hang up straight away, found out the sneaky eff heads are using multiple different numbers/mimicking genuine numbers. And kept redialling and harassing people :shocked::fist: . There was even an Amazon scam aswell that tried ringing .
